The Population Served

As part of the Patient Centered Medical Home Model of care, the employee will advocate for patient’s best interest and make recommendations for patient special needs such as interpreter services; identified barriers to care such as transportation, medication assistance, outreach, and health education; influence patient’s engagement in their care; promoting a continuum of safe, quality, and cost-effective patient care.

Mission Statement

Our mission is to improve the overall health status of Marion County residents by providing quality primary medical, dental and mental health services to all residents, but in particular to those residents who would not otherwise be able to access the services due to financial limitation and/or lack of health insurance.
